Output 3bdac3b8a178ec5f99e66bf6fa23afdede102e8dc08ce88a8806be88d861efce:29

value
335396
script pubkey
OP_0 OP_PUSHBYTES_20 626da63112b2005cdd3cc5e866abf46f82d32938
address
bc1qvfk6vvgjkgq9ehfuch5xd2l5d7pdx2fcjlml70
transaction
3bdac3b8a178ec5f99e66bf6fa23afdede102e8dc08ce88a8806be88d861efce